A court marriage is a legally recognized union solemnized in the presence of a Nikah Khawan (cleric) and two Muslim witnesses, followed by registration with the Union Council and NADRA. Once registered, the couple acquires full marital rights and obligations under Pakistani law.

The court marriage fee in Karachi varies depending on the lawyer, location, and complexity of the case. Below is a general breakdown:
Service | Estimated Fee (PKR) |
Legal Consultation & Documentation | 7,000 – 10,000 |
Nikah Khawan Services | 6,000 – 8,000 |
Affidavit & Stamp Paper Charges | 2,000 – 3,000 |
NADRA Marriage Certificate | 2,000 – 5,000 |
Court Representation (if required) | 10,000 – 20,000 |
Note: Fees may vary depending on urgency, lawyer’s experience, and additional services such as home Nikah or multilingual documentation.
